Halloween Movie Month: Ghoulies go to College

Ghoulies go to College (a.k.a. Ghoulies III) (1991)
R

The ancient toilet demons return, this time brought to life by a college dean.  Of course, the ghoulies are brought back during college prank week, so all of their shenanigans are believed to be the result of campus fraternities.

I have not seen the first two Ghoulies movies, so I have nothing to compare this one to.  However, I do know that it is about demonic creatures that come from the toilet, so I had a decent idea of what I was getting myself into.  However, just because I knew what I was getting into, that does not necessarily mean that I enjoyed it.

There really isn't much to say about Ghoulies go to College.  The entire movie is a schlocky, pun-filled, early 90s college movie with slapstick humor, sound effects that are worse than a cartoon, swearing, nudity, and cheesy acting.  The Ghoulies movies came out around the same time as Critters and Gremlins, with the sequels all coming out around the same time as well.  I really enjoy Critters  and Gremlins, so I was hoping that Ghoulies would be just as fun.  Instead, it feels like someone said "I want a Gremlins knock-off, but with none of the heart.  And poop jokes.  More poop jokes.  Nope...still more poop jokes."

Rating and Recommendation:  1.5/5.  Ghoulies go to College was pretty stupid, but with just enough bits to where I can see how some people would consider it a cult film.  Since I hadn't seen the first two Ghoulies movies, I did not have any sort of connection to, or fondness of, the characters.  Maybe if I had seen them when I was younger and all the "cool" jokes were poop jokes, I might have enjoyed it more.  As it is, I think that it could be a lot of fun for watching a really stupid movie with some friends, but other than that you can easily pass this one without really missing anything.
